Overview

A Tribe Called Quest is a highly influential hip-hop group formed in 1985 in Queens, New York. The group consists of Q-Tip, Phife Dawg, Ali Shaheed Muhammad, and Jarobi White. With their unique blend of jazz, funk, and hip-hop, they released several critically acclaimed albums, including 'The Low End Theory' and 'Midnight Marauders'. Their music addressed social issues, such as racism and inequality, and they are widely regarded as one of the most innovative and groundbreaking groups in hip-hop history. The group's music has been sampled and referenced by numerous artists, including Kanye West, Kendrick Lamar, and The Roots. With their legacy continuing to inspire new generations of musicians and fans, A Tribe Called Quest remains a vital force in hip-hop culture.
